Beyond Wraps makes a quality vinyl that I used on my interior trim. Not sure they have a white but its going to be hard to match a white vinyl to white paint regardless. Best way to do it is to have the flares painted and then use cut vinyl topo lines on that...
Decided to try wrapping the dash trim with some topo vinyl. I wanted to do a full wrap as opposed to the overlay kits that I've seen, so I removed the trim for this.
There are very small areas where you can see that its a wrap (tiny creases or bubbles) but overall I would say it came out...